Handheld redefined

Typically, handheld laser scanning tools have been limited in their utility due to the delivery of low-quality data, unergonomic handling, and unreliability.  

NavVis MLX takes these challenges head-on. It delivers high quality point cloud data captured by a 32-layer lidar sensor and 270- and 360-degree panoramic images for an intuitive understanding of the captured environment. NavVis MLX’s unique design optimally positions the lidar for superior data capture, in combination with a harness system that allows for comfortable extended use, enabling long scans and providing full flexibility for detailed environmental capture. 

Additionally, it is lightweight and compact, making it easy to transport and set up quickly in various locations, significantly speeding up scanning workflows.

A new family member

NavVis MLX is designed to work both independently or alongside NavVis VLX in the field as an extremely flexible and accessible solution indoors or outdoors. 

In the office, the data captured by both tools works seamlessly with NavVis IVION to provide customers with a digital twin foundation, facilitating smart collaboration and decision-making.
